    What Is Microneedling?

    Microneedling, sometimes called collagen induction therapy, is a non-surgical treatment that uses a device with tiny, sterile needles to create micro-injuries on the skin’s surface. These small punctures stimulate the body’s natural healing process, which boosts collagen and elastin production.

    Collagen and elastin are proteins that keep your skin smooth, firm, and youthful. As we age, our natural collagen production slows down, leading to wrinkles, fine lines, and sagging. Microneedling helps kick-start the process again, encouraging fresh, healthy skin to form.


    How Does Microneedling Work?

    Here’s a simple way to think about it: imagine your skin as a piece of fabric. Over time, it can become worn out, thin, or uneven. Microneedling works like a repair system. By making tiny, controlled “holes” in the fabric, it encourages the body to send in fresh threads—collagen and elastin—to repair and strengthen the material.

    The treatment itself is usually quick, lasting about 30–60 minutes, depending on the size of the area being treated. A numbing cream is applied before the procedure, so most people find it very tolerable.


    Benefits of Microneedling

    Microneedling offers many benefits for different skin concerns. Here are some of the top reasons people choose this treatment:

    1. Reduces Fine Lines and Wrinkles
      By boosting collagen production, microneedling helps smooth out fine lines and wrinkles, making the skin look more youthful.

    2. Improves Skin Texture and Tone
      Uneven skin, rough patches, or enlarged pores can all be improved through microneedling. The new skin that forms tends to be smoother and more even in tone.

    3. Fades Acne Scars and Other Scars
      For people struggling with acne scars, microneedling is especially effective. The treatment helps break down old scar tissue and replace it with new, healthy skin.

    4. Minimizes Stretch Marks
      Stretch marks can be difficult to treat, but microneedling has shown positive results in reducing their appearance.

    5. Enhances Product Absorption
      After microneedling, your skin is more receptive to skincare products like serums and moisturizers. This means your products can work more effectively.


    Who Can Benefit from Microneedling?

    One of the great things about microneedling is that it’s safe for most skin types and tones. Whether you’re in your 20s looking to prevent signs of aging or in your 40s and 50s wanting to refresh your skin, this treatment can help.

    However, microneedling may not be suitable if you:

    • Have active skin infections or acne breakouts

    • Are pregnant or breastfeeding

    • Have certain skin conditions such as eczema or psoriasis

    It’s always best to consult with a licensed professional before starting treatment.


    What to Expect After Microneedling

    After a microneedling session, your skin may look slightly red or feel like you’ve had a mild sunburn. This is completely normal and usually fades within a day or two. Some people may also notice mild swelling or sensitivity.

    Here are a few simple aftercare tips:

    • Avoid heavy makeup for at least 24 hours.

    • Use gentle skincare products without harsh chemicals.

    • Apply sunscreen daily, as your skin will be more sensitive to the sun.

    • Keep your skin hydrated with a good moisturizer.

    Most people start to notice improvements within a few weeks, with full results appearing after several sessions.


    How Many Microneedling Sessions Do You Need?

    The number of sessions depends on your skin goals. For general skin rejuvenation, 3–4 sessions spaced about 4–6 weeks apart is often recommended. For deeper scars or more advanced concerns, more sessions may be needed.

    Consistency is key—just like working out at the gym, results build over time.


    Professional Microneedling vs. At-Home Devices

    You may have seen at-home microneedling rollers sold online. While these tools exist, they are not as effective—or as safe—as professional treatments. Licensed professionals use medical-grade devices that reach the correct depth for real results, while also following strict safety standards.

    At-home rollers can only provide very shallow stimulation, and if not cleaned properly, they can increase the risk of infection. For the best results, it’s highly recommended to have microneedling done by a professional.
